Create a latch that will synchronize on the specified count number of events, and when count events have been recorded will release any waiting threads. Optionally specify a clockType indicating the type of the system clock against which the bsls::TimeInterval absTime timeouts passed to the timedWait method are to be interpreted. If clockType is not specified then the realtime system clock is used. The behavior is undefined unless 0 <= count.

explicit
Latch(
    int count,
    bsls::SystemClockType::Enum clockType = bsls::SystemClockType::e_REALTIME);

Create a latch that will synchronize on the specified count number of events, and when count events have been recorded will release any waiting threads. Use the monotonic system clock as the clock against which the absTime timeouts passed to the timedWait methods are interpreted (see {Supported Clock‐Types} in the component‐level documentation). The behavior is undefined unless 0 <= count.

Latch(
    int count,
    std::chrono::steady_clock const&);

Create a latch that will synchronize on the specified count number of events, and when count events have been recorded will release any waiting threads. Use the realtime system clock as the clock against which the absTime timeouts passed to the timedWait methods are interpreted (see {Supported Clock‐Types} in the component‐level documentation). The behavior is undefined unless 0 <= count.

Latch(
    int count,
    std::chrono::system_clock const&);
